Synonyms
Dde-L-Lys(Aloc)-OH·DCHA
CAS Number
264230-73-1
Purity
≥ 99% (HPLC)
Molecular Formula
C20H30N2O6·C12H23N
Molecular Weight
575.5
MDL Number
MFCD08457691
PubChem ID
137796118
Appearance
White crystalline powder
Optical Rotation
[a]D20 = +9 ± 2º (C=1 in MeOH)
Conditions
Store at 0-8 °C

Applications

Na-1-(4,4-Dimethyl-2,6-dioxocyclohex-1-ylidene)ethyl-Ne-allyloxycarbonyl-L-lysine dicyclohexylammoni is widely utilized in research focused on:

  • Drug Development: This compound serves as a key intermediate in synthesizing novel pharmaceuticals, particularly in the development of targeted therapies for various diseases.
  • Bioconjugation: It is employed in bioconjugation techniques, allowing researchers to attach biomolecules to drugs or imaging agents, enhancing their specificity and effectiveness.
  • Peptide Synthesis: The compound is valuable in peptide synthesis, providing a versatile building block for creating complex peptide structures used in therapeutics and research.
